In-depth review: AudioX
AudioX enters a crowded field of AI audio generators with a clear pitch: turn inspiration into finished audio in minutes, no music theory required. The tool distinguishes itself through multi-modal input—accepting text, images, and video as creative seeds—and promises full commercial rights on all output. For creators who need custom soundtracks or effects fast, this combination is genuinely useful. But as with any tool that trades depth for speed, the real question is where the tradeoffs bite.
Where AudioX stands out is in its ability to bridge the gap between raw idea and usable audio. A YouTuber describing a 'calm piano track with gentle rain' can get a reasonable result without touching a DAW. A game designer prototyping horror ambience can iterate on prompts like 'creaking door with distant thunder' and export in WAV or MP3. The built-in editing tools—multi-track adjustments, effect additions—mean you can polish without leaving the platform. For quick turnaround projects, that workflow compression is valuable.
The tool fits best into two types of workflows. First, for content creators producing high-volume video: generating background music and sound effects from text or video input reduces reliance on stock libraries and speeds up editing. Second, for early-stage creative exploration: musicians and sound designers can use AudioX to generate raw material—melodic ideas, texture layers—that they later refine in a professional DAW. AudioX explicitly supports exporting to DAW software, acknowledging that its editing tools are a stepping stone, not a replacement.
Who benefits most? YouTube creators and video editors who need unique audio without licensing headaches. Game audio designers who want rapid sound effect prototypes. Hobbyists with no music background who find traditional tools intimidating. The FAQ confirms that no music knowledge is required, and the interface leans into prompt-based generation with parameter controls for those who want more precision.
But limits matter. AudioX uses a credit-based pricing model: $5/month for 1,200 credits, $15 for 4,800, $25 for 12,000. Heavy users on lower tiers will hit ceilings fast, and there is no mention of a free trial—only a 'freemium' tag on the website type. The AI engine's consistency is also untested for complex prompts like 'ocean waves with people laughing,' which blends environmental and human sounds. Latency and output quality for such requests remain unverified. Additionally, the 'Creative Audio Exploration Lab' sounds like a sandbox for experimentation, but its exact functionality is vague—it may be a discovery tool rather than a precision instrument.
For a practical buyer, AudioX is worth evaluating if your primary need is speed and simplicity over granular control. If you need to generate a 2-minute piano track for a vlog or a scary ambience for a game level, it can deliver. But if you require advanced audio parameters, low-latency real-time generation, or a free tier to test, you may need to look elsewhere. The tool's positioning as 'for creators of all skill levels' is accurate—but that breadth comes with compromises that professionals should weigh carefully.

Frequently asked questions
Do I need music knowledge to use AudioX?Fit
No, AudioX is designed for users of all skill levels. The AI interprets your natural language descriptions and generates audio accordingly. However, providing detailed and specific prompts will yield better results, so some experimentation may be needed.
Can I use AudioX-generated audio for commercial projects?Pricing
Yes, all audio generated by AudioX is 100% original and comes with full commercial usage rights. You can use it in monetized videos, games, apps, and other commercial projects without additional fees or attribution.
What audio formats does AudioX support for export?Workflow
AudioX supports mainstream formats including WAV, MP3, and OGG. It also offers optimized export presets for platforms like YouTube and TikTok to ensure your audio performs well on each service.
Can I edit the AI-generated audio within AudioX?Workflow
Yes, AudioX includes smart audio editing tools for multi-track editing, trimming, and adding effects. For more advanced editing, you can export the audio to professional DAW software.
How do I get the best results from AudioX?General
Provide detailed descriptions, upload relevant reference images or videos, and use the parameter controls to guide the AI. The AudioX user guide offers prompt techniques to help you achieve ideal results.
Is there a free tier or trial available?Pricing
AudioX offers a freemium model, but specific details about a free tier or trial are not provided in the available information. Check the AudioX website for current offerings.
